1. The word pint originally comes from the word pound because a pint of water weighs 1 pound. If a gallon contains 8 pints, how many pounds do 40 gallons of water weigh?

(a)40
(b) 80
(c) 160
(d) 320
(e) 640

2. Marcie is 0.97 meters tall, and her father is 1.84 meters tall. How many meters taller than Marcie is her father?

1 Answer

4 votes

Problem 1:

1 pint of water weighs = 1 pound

1 gallon has = 8 pints

So, 40 gallons have =
40*8=320

Hence, 40 gallons of water weighs 320 pounds.

Problem 2.

Height of Marcie = 0.97 meters

Height of Marcie's father = 1.84 meters

Her father is taller than =
1.84-0.97=0.87

So, Marcie's father is 0.87 meters taller than her.
